Anyone who is involved in self-winding, will be faced with the question sooner or later: One winding is enough (Single-Coil) or does it have to be two (Dual-Coil)? There is no “better” here, but just a “suitable” one.
In this guide, Myvapesite analyzes the differences in terms of taste, Steam production and efficiency.

Single-Coil vs. Dual-Coil: Which suits your vaping style better?
1. Battery life and power consumption
A simple physical law: Two coils usually require twice the power (Watt), to be heated up.
- Single-Coil: Protects the battery and usually lasts all day.
- Dual-Coil: Often halves battery life, since significantly more energy is required for twice the mass of wire.
2. Liquid consumption (E-Liquid, no oil!)
A dual-coil setup evaporates liquid over a larger area.
- The effect: You get more flavor and vapor, but your tank will empty twice as quickly. If you are looking for an economical setup, the single coil is the first choice.
3. Steam production: Clouds vs. sobriety
This is the biggest advantage of dual coils.
- Dual-Coil: Ideal for cloud chasers. The steam is usually denser, heavier and warmer.
- Single-Coil: Produces moderate vapor, which is more discreet and is often perceived as more “suitable for everyday use”..

4. Taste experience
This is a contentious issue in the vaping community.
- Many purists swear by it Single-Coils, as they bring out the nuances of fine e-liquids more precisely, without distorting them with too much heat.
- Dual-Coils on the other hand, deliver a more intense one, “fatter” taste experience, which scores particularly well with sweet desserts or creamy liquids.
5. Complexity when wrapping (Wicking)
- Single-Coil: Perfect for beginners. Wire in, Cotton through, complete.
- Dual-Coil: Requires precision. Both windings must identical be. One side glows faster than the other, it quickly tastes burnt (Hotspots). The batting must also be laid absolutely symmetrically.

Which setup for whom??
- Choose single coil, if: You want to save battery and liquid, Value portability or a relaxed MTL experience (Mouth) seek.
- Choose dual coil, if: You want to throw maximum clouds, Love warm steam and have a powerful device with multiple batteries.
